Quick notes for review: undo/redo in the Sketchloop diagram editor is a command-pattern stack capped at 200 entries. Each mutation pushes an inverse op; redo replays forward. Watch for the gotcha where batched node drags collapse into one entry — that's intentional. To repro history-corruption bugs, you'll need the replay harness, which pulls session snapshots from the Hollowfen telemetry service. The harness won't start without auth, so grab credentials first. The telemetry service key you'll need is right here.

app token of fajop-fahif = qvz4-AnML

**Runbook: Ledgerloom spreadsheet exports eating memory**

Hey — if exports start gobbling RAM, it's almost always someone pulling a full workbook with 200k+ rows. Check the export queue first, then bump the worker to streaming mode via the flag in config. Don't just restart the pod; it'll recur. When you file the incident note, attach the trace token printed below.

trace token, kajeg-tadup: htk31_ea4436123ab4c9e337062126feef2c5

Step 7: enable the new constraint engine in Timetabler, the school timetable solver used by the Oakhelm district. Reviewers should confirm that the legacy backtracking path is fully removed and that solver runs remain deterministic given a fixed seed — we compare output hashes in CI. The solver must be launched with the configuration values shown below:

settings of tagug-fajof:
[zorwyn]
host = zorwyn.nelvrosys.corp
user = zorwyn_svc
database = zorwyn_prod